Philadelphia Athletics @ New York Yankees

1941-07-06 Β· Day game Β· Yankee Stadium I Β· 2:15

New York Yankees defeated Philadelphia Athletics 8–4. New York Yankees put up 4 in the 1st. Tiny Bonham earned the win. Bill Dickey went 2-for-4 with 1 HR and 4 RBI.
